Transducers
Choosing the right transducer for your sonar depends on; type of boat, hull design and usage. Through-hull with fairing blocks offer best performance, especially at
higher speeds. Through-hull flush mounts are best for trailer boats where good performance is required and there are no protrusions from the hull. These are available
in 0º, 12º and 20º tilt angles to accommodate various hull dead rises. In-hull transducers do not penetrate the hull, but do sacrifice some performance. Other pa-
rameters include matching the transducer's maximum power capability to the sonar's maximum power output: a 1kW sonar should be used with a 1kW transducer,
although a lower power sonar can be used with a transducer that accepts more power for increased performance. Typically, larger transducers feature more ceramic
elements that provide better performance regardless of the sonar.
